MEMORANDUM OPINION AND ORDER
JOEL PELOFSKY, Bankruptcy Judge.
Plaintiff is a secured creditor who seeks a lift of the stay to allow him to repossess the collateral or to be adequately protected. Debtor answered by general denial, by asserting that plaintiff had adequate protection in that the value of the property far exceeded the debt and that the collateral was necessary to his effective reorganization.
